【为什么cook在一般过去时当中用原形】在英语语法中,动词的过去式通常需要根据规则进行变化。例如,“go”变成“went”,“write”变成“wrote”。然而,有一个例外情况是动词“cook”在某些情况下使用原形“cook”作为过去式,这似乎与常规语法不符。那么,为什么“cook”在一般过去时中会使用原形呢?下面我们来详细分析。
一、总结
“Cook”是一个不规则动词,但它的过去式并不是像“eat”→“ate”或“run”→“ran”那样有明显变化。实际上,在标准英语中,“cook”的过去式是“cooked”,而不是“cook”。因此,“cook”在一般过去时中使用原形的说法并不准确。
不过,有一种特殊语境下,“cook”确实可能以原形形式出现,那就是在口语或非正式表达中,尤其是在某些方言或特定句型中,如:
- “I cook dinner yesterday.”
- “She cook the meal.”
这种用法虽然不符合标准英语语法,但在某些地区或语境中可以被接受。它可能是由于说话者对语法不够熟悉,或者是受母语影响而产生的错误。
二、表格对比
动词 | 原形 | 过去式 | 过去分词 | 说明 |
cook | cook | cooked | cooked | 标准过去式为“cooked”,不是“cook” |
eat | eat | ate | eaten | 不规则动词,过去式为“ate” |
run | run | ran | run | 不规则动词,过去式为“ran” |
write | write | wrote | written | 不规则动词,过去式为“wrote” |
三、常见误解解析
1. 误以为“cook”是规则动词
虽然“cook”听起来像是一个规则动词(像“walk”→“walked”),但实际上它是不规则动词,其过去式应为“cooked”。
2. 口语中的简化现象
在日常对话中,人们有时会省略“ed”后缀,特别是在快速说话或非正式场合中。例如:
- “Did you cook the food?”(正确)
- “You cook it last night.”(不标准,但可能出现在口语中)
3. 母语干扰
某些语言中动词没有时态变化,因此学习者可能会在英语中误用原形动词表示过去时。
四、结论
“Cook”在一般过去时中使用原形“cook”是一种不规范的用法,不符合标准英语语法规则。正确的过去式应为“cooked”。如果在某些语境中看到“cook”作为过去式出现,通常是由于口语化、非正式表达或语法错误所致。学习者应注意区分规则动词和不规则动词的变化方式,以提高语法准确性。
如需进一步了解不规则动词的分类或具体例句,欢迎继续提问。